Mohamed Abu Fani Sent Off as Hapoel Be'er Sheva Advances to Champions League Playoffs
Mohamed Abu Fani, the Israeli midfielder who recently transferred to a Serbian capital club, had a difficult night against Hapoel Be'er Sheva. Coming off the bench at halftime, Abu Fani failed to make a significant impact in the match. The Israeli champions secured a 2-0 victory, earning their historic qualification to the UEFA Champions League playoffs. In stoppage time, Abu Fani received a red card following a harsh tackle on Be'er Sheva's Gibril Diop, forcing him to leave the field before the game ended. Despite the celebration in Israel over Be'er Sheva's success, Abu Fani and his teammates will likely want to forget this disappointing performance. The match took place on August 11, 2026, and was covered by Sport 5.
